Auto Collision Repair and Refinishing

The Automotive Collision Repair and Refinishing Program provides hands-on training in a fully integrated, state-of-the-art facility. This Academy prepares students for employment in the auto body and refinishing industry and for post-secondary education. The program content includes the following: basic trade skills, refinishing skills, sheet metal repair skills, frame and unibody squaring and aligning, use of fillers, paint systems and undercoats, related welding skills, related mechanical skills, trim-hardware maintenance, glass servicing and other miscellaneous repairs. The course content also includes training in communication, leadership, human relations and employability skills and safe efficient work practices. There are no eligibility criteria required for students applying to this program.
